  • Abstract
    Poly(ethylene glycol dimethacrylate), poly(EGDMA), was grafted onto chitosan by using a redox initiation system. Chitosan-graft-poly(EGDMA) products were characterized by DSC, TGA, FTIR and XRD techniques. Chitosan-graft-poly(EGDMA) was found to be enzymatically degradable in aqueous solutions of lysozyme, lipase and a mixture of α-amylase and protease. The biocompatibility of chitosan-graft-poly(EGDMA) with 871% grafting yield was investigated by studying its cytotoxicity, sensitization, irritation, acute systemic toxicity and hemolytic activity. The results of biocompatibility experiments showed that the product can potentially be used for external intervention devices on bone and other tissue.
